Meeting notes — Hallward Gallery refit, label review. Agreed: the printed labels for the Tidewater Ceramics room are finalized and boxed at Merrow Print Co. Delivery to the gallery loading dock is set for Thursday morning before opening. Dena will log receipt against the install schedule. The hand-over instruction for the courier is as follows.

dispatch memo: the istwyn norwyn courier leaves the lamael kaswyn briwyn tamix jorael gorix zoreth holir ledger at gate 3079 under passcode 677723

Ticket DRW-812: In the Marqueta diagram editor, redo after a collaborative merge replays another user's deleted shape, including annotations they may not have shared. Undo stack isn't scoped per session. Potential information disclosure across workspaces. Repro: two editors, one delete, one redo. Fixed build for verification is noted below.

session token of kahog-bahif = htk9_f63daec35

Vendor note: Quarrellux shipped planner build 4.8.2, which regressed join ordering on our Ledgerline reporting queries. Plans now favor nested loops over hash joins on wide fact tables, roughly tripling runtime. We have pinned 4.8.1 in staging and opened a ticket with their support desk. If the regression hits production before the patch lands, reach their escalation queue directly.

alerts address for kafof-bagag: kasael@olvarqdyn.corp

## Onboarding — LessonGrid Solver

Clone the lessongrid-core repo. Build with the pinned toolchain; no exceptions. The solver talks to the constraints service on the Bramholt internal network. Run the smoke suite before any push. Do not touch the heuristics module without sign-off from the scheduling lead. To run integration tests locally, the solver needs the internal constraints-service key, which is provided below.

app token of fajop-fahif = qvz4-AnML

It wakes at 01:15 local time, enumerates pending partitions, and dispatches backfill jobs in priority order. If a run fails, it retries twice before paging the on-call; do not manually requeue partitions while a retry window is open, as this causes duplicate writes. Logs land in the standard aggregator under the nightscale namespace. Before troubleshooting anything, confirm the service is running with the expected settings. The current configuration values are shown below.

deployment values, hadug-tagag:
[ruswyn]
port = 9300
team = sildor
host = ruswyn.paliqtech.internal
region = east-2
access_code = ac_dccf87
timeout_ms = 5000